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60790011 54 27814
5548818 66
5548818 66
70 35939 3820
All about undefined
Interested in learning more?
5548818 66
70 35939 3820
See more
3708453 14116572476 73
360882832 227549650 21
See more
1375 1485858 6071456
1544808274 26530343 9384891
See more